Output 88e63d7ebcd23e1c21c383d25c6b7224225a27f81c36caec2f5d8be4f80157cd:203

value
3053035
script pubkey
OP_HASH160 OP_PUSHBYTES_20 70de2390ea80d268771d5d52cb83216eec6e3f62 OP_EQUAL
address
MJBx2Q5GFK3SY9BwmHEzsVfy84nzEnVXdQ
transaction
88e63d7ebcd23e1c21c383d25c6b7224225a27f81c36caec2f5d8be4f80157cd
spent
true